Dear all, The|-D_GLIBCXX_DEBUG| flag detects indeed several situations where the iterators are incremented beyond the end of the array. The point is to make a correction keeping the same efficiency of the algorithm. I will try to look all the situations detected by "make check" (I commited some for two situations).
